** ST26LCCLR (122) Clear Request packet received on VC. This
indicates that the Call Clear processing has begun. The
application will receive a VC DOWN (115) status
message when the clear processing is complete. This
status message also has an associated data buffer
containing the Clear packet data.
** ST26LCCLC (123) Call Accepted packet received on VC. T his
indicates that an outbound call has been accepted by
the destination. This status does not indicate the call
is now established. The application should wait for the
VC UP status message. Status 123 also has an
associated data buffer which contains the Call Accept
packet information.
** ST26LCRSS ( 124) Local VC Reset initiated due to protocol
exception condition. This indicates that the ACC X.25
subsystem has sent a Reset Request as the result of an
exception condition. For example, if an Interrupt
packet that was sent is not confirmed within T26
seconds.
ZxRESET_TO(125) VC Re set Request has timed out. T hat i s, t he
remote end of the link has not replied with a Reset
Confirmation packet within the allowed amount of
time (T22 timer).
**ZxCLR_CONF(126) Clear Confirmation packet received on VC. The
status message data buffer contains the clear
confirmation packet data.
